Murraya paniculata (commonly known as Orange Jasmine or Chinese box) is a shrub or tree within the Rutaceae family. It naturally occurs in Temperate Asia, Tropical Asia, Australasia, and the Pacific. Within its native range, this species is primarily associated with wet tropical conditions.

Native Range
Continents (WGSRPD)
ASIA-TEMPERATE, ASIA-TROPICAL, AUSTRALASIA, PACIFIC
Regions (WGSRPD)
Australia, China, Eastern Asia, Indian Subcontinent, Indo-China, Malesia, Papuasia, Southwestern Pacific
Botanical Countries (WGSRPD L3)
Andaman Is., Assam, Bangladesh, Bismarck Archipelago, Borneo, Cambodia, China South-Central, China Southeast, Christmas I., East Himalaya, Hainan, India, Jawa, Laos, Lesser Sunda Is., Malaya, Maluku, Myanmar, Nepal, New Guinea, New South Wales, Northern Territory, Philippines, Queensland, Solomon Is., Sri Lanka, Sulawesi, Sumatera, Taiwan, Thailand, Vanuatu, Vietnam, West Himalaya, Western Australia
Introduced Range
Plants flagged as 'Introduced' have been transported outside their native historical range by human activity. While many are common ornamentals, some may become naturalized or invasive in local environments. Local ecological guidelines require verification prior to planting.
Botanical Countries (Non-Native)
Bermuda, Caroline Is., Cayman Is., Colombia, Comoros, Cuba, Dominican Republic, Ecuador, Florida, Haiti, Hawaii, Leeward Is., Marianas, Marshall Is., Mauritius, Mexico Southwest, Nansei-shoto, Puerto Rico, Réunion, Seychelles, Trinidad-Tobago, Venezuela, Windward Is.
